The handover sequence

Developer issues the completion notice, you settle the final instalment, pay DLD registration, complete a snagging inspection, then collect keys and register DEWA. Expect 30–60 days end to end in Jumeirah Beach Residence.

Snag it properly

A professional snag on a Jumeirah Beach Residence unit costs AED 800–2,500 and routinely finds 40–120 items — door alignment, AC balancing, silicone, tiling and paint. Submit the report before signing acceptance, not after.

Frequently asked questions

Who fixes snags?

The developer, under the one-year defects liability period and ten-year structural warranty.

Can I refuse handover?

You can withhold acceptance until material defects are rectified, but instalment obligations continue.
